What is the comparative of few?

The comparative of "few" is fewer.

* Few is used for countable nouns (things you can count).

* Fewer is used to compare the quantity of two countable nouns.

For example:

* "There are few people in the park today."

* "There are fewer people in the park today than yesterday."
